概述
随着互联网的普及和发展,网站已经成为人们获取信息、进行交流、推广产品的重要途径。网站是指在互联网上通过一系列网页形成的信息集合,它可以包含文字、图片、音频、视频等多种形式的信息,通过网络服务器提供给用户浏览和使用。本文将从网站的定义、分类、制作方法等方面进行详细阐述。
网站的定义和分类
网站是指建立在互联网上的一组由超文本链接互相连接而成的、共同构成一个逻辑单元的多个网页。根据网站内容和用途的不同,可以将网站分为以下几类。
信息类网站
信息类网站主要提供各种信息服务,如新闻、博客、论坛、百科等,其主要目的是为了传递信息。这类网站通常需要更新频繁,所以要求网站的设计要简洁明了,易于维护。
电子商务网站
电子商务网站是指提供商品交易、支付等服务的平台,如淘宝、京东等。这类网站要求用户体验好、交易安全、页面简洁明了。
娱乐类网站
娱乐类网站主要为用户提供休闲娱乐功能,如游戏、音乐、电影等。这类网站要求页面设计新颖、内容精彩,吸引用户。
网站的制作方法
网站的制作需要掌握一定的技术和知识,下面将介绍网站的制作流程和常用的网站制作技术。
网站制作流程
网站的制作流程包括以下几个步骤:确定网站的目标和定位、规划网站的结构和布局、设计网站的页面和图形、编写网站的程序和脚本、测试和发布网站。
HTML和CSS技术
HTML是网页制作的基础语言,用于描述网页的结构和内容,而CSS则是用来美化网页的样式和布局,例如颜色、字体、间距等。这两种技术是网站制作的基础。
JavaScript技术
JavaScript是一种脚本语言,用于实现网站中的动态效果,比如弹出窗口、下拉菜单、表单验证等。JavaScript可以增强用户体验,使网站更具交互性。
PHP技术
PHP是一种服务器端脚本语言,用于处理网站中的用户请求,比如从数据库中读取数据、发送电子邮件等。PHP可以使网站更具动态性和交互性。
网站的SEO优化
网站的SEO(Search Engine Optimization)优化是指通过一系列的技术手段,使网站的排名在搜索引擎中更靠前。下面将介绍几种SEO优化技巧。
关键词优化
关键词是指网站中的重要词汇,通过合理的关键词布局和使用,可以提高网站在搜索引擎中的排名。但是要避免关键词堆砌和不合理的关键词使用。
网站结构优化
网站的结构优化包括网站架构设计、页面链接设计、网站目录设计等方面,要使网站的结构更加合理,便于搜索引擎的抓取和索引。
内容优化
网站的内容是SEO优化的关键,要保证网站的内容质量高、原创性强、有吸引力和更多的信息价值,这样才能吸引更多的用户访问和分享。
网站的安全问题
随着互联网的发展,网站安全问题也越来越严重,下面介绍几种常见的网站安全问题和解决方法。
SQL注入攻击
SQL注入攻击是指攻击者通过构造恶意的SQL语句,从而获取网站数据库中的敏感信息。防止SQL注入攻击的方法是对用户输入的数据进行过滤和转义。
跨站脚本攻击
跨站脚本攻击是指攻击者通过在网站中插入恶意脚本代码,从而获取用户信息或进行恶意操作。防止跨站脚本攻击的方法是对用户输入的数据进行过滤和转义,并使用安全的编程语言。
文件上传漏洞
文件上传漏洞是指攻击者通过上传恶意文件,从而获取网站服务器的控制权。防止文件上传漏洞的方法是对上传的文件进行类型、大小和内容等方面的限制和检查。
本文从网站的定义、分类、制作方法、SEO优化和安全问题等方面进行了详细阐述。网站作为信息传递和交流的重要载体,我们需要不断地学习和掌握相关知识,以便更好地利用网站为我们所用。
还木有评论哦,快来抢沙发吧~